It is not recommended to operate the device at temperatures above +125°C for greater than a total of 5% (5,000 hours) of the lifetime of the device. Any exposure
beyond this limit will affect device reliability.
2
Thermal Time Constant is the time it takes for a starting temperature difference to change to 36.8% of it’s starting value. For example if the ADT7301 experienced a
thermal shock from 0°C to 100°C, it would take typically 2 secs for the ADT7301 to reach 63.2°C.
3
The ADT7301 is taken out of shutdown mode and a temperature conversion is immediately performed after this write operation. Once the temperature conversion is
complete the ADT7301 is put back into shutdown mode.

Stresses above those listed under Absolute Maximum Ratings
may cause permanent damage to the device. This is a stress
rating only; functional operation of the device at these or any
other conditions above those indicated in the operational
section of this specification is not implied. Exposure to absolute
maximum rating conditions for extended periods may affect
device reliability

4
Junction-to-case resistance is applicable to components featuring a
preferential flow direction, e.g., components mounted on a heat sink.
Junction-to-ambient resistance is more useful for air-cooled, PCB mounted
components.
